Resize batches by dimensions, percentage, or maximum size without uploading them.
Bulk Image Resizer is designed around one clear task and keeps the working file on your device. Controls and limitations are shown before you process.
The browser reads and processes the selected file locally. OpenFileTools does not receive the image, metadata, or processing settings.
| Property | Behavior |
|---|---|
| Processing | Browser only; no image upload |
| Original | Never changed |
| Batch output | Individual files or ZIP |
| Proportions | Preserved except deliberate crop-to-fill |
Width and height mode fits or crops every image to a defined box. Percentage mode scales each source relative to itself. Maximum width, maximum height, and longest-side modes cap one proportional dimension across mixed orientations.
Leave enlargement off when small originals should remain small. After processing, compare each measured result and download files individually or collect completed outputs in one ZIP.
